-- College Marketplace Reporting Queries
-- These queries generate comprehensive reports for the marketplace system
-- ===========================
-- 1. TOTAL ORDERS & SALES REPORTS
-- ===========================
-- Total Orders Report: Shows total number of orders by analyzing cart history
-- (Aggregate cart transactions to simulate completed orders)
SELECT
COUNT(DISTINCT DATE(carts.created_at)) as total_order_days,
COUNT(DISTINCT carts.user_id) as total_customers,
SUM(listings.price * carts.quantity) as total_sales_value,
AVG(listings.price * carts.quantity) as avg_order_value
FROM carts
INNER JOIN listings ON carts.listing_id = listings.id
WHERE listings.status = 'sold';
-- Daily Sales Report
SELECT
DATE(carts.created_at) as sale_date,
COUNT(DISTINCT carts.user_id) as customers,
COUNT(*) as items_sold,
SUM(listings.price * carts.quantity) as daily_sales
FROM carts
INNER JOIN listings ON carts.listing_id = listings.id
WHERE listings.status = 'sold'
GROUP BY DATE(carts.created_at)
ORDER BY sale_date DESC;
-- Sales by Category Report
SELECT
listings.category,
COUNT(*) as items_sold,
SUM(listings.price * carts.quantity) as category_sales,
AVG(listings.price) as avg_price,
MIN(listings.price) as min_price,
MAX(listings.price) as max_price
FROM carts
INNER JOIN listings ON carts.listing_id = listings.id
WHERE listings.status = 'sold'
GROUP BY listings.category
ORDER BY category_sales DESC;
-- ===========================
-- 2. INVENTORY & PRODUCT REPORTS
-- ===========================
-- Low Stock or Low Quantity Items
-- (Items with quantity = 1 or few units available)
SELECT
id,
title,
price,
category,
condition,
location,
created_at
FROM listings
WHERE status = 'active'
ORDER BY price ASC
LIMIT 20;
-- High-Value Products Report
SELECT
id,
title,
price,
category,
condition,
location,
profiles.full_name as seller_name
FROM listings
INNER JOIN profiles ON listings.user_id = profiles.id
WHERE listings.status = 'active'
ORDER BY price DESC
LIMIT 20;
-- Products by Condition Distribution
SELECT
condition,
COUNT(*) as count,
AVG(price) as avg_price,
MIN(price) as min_price,
MAX(price) as max_price
FROM listings
WHERE status = 'active'
GROUP BY condition
ORDER BY count DESC;
-- ===========================
-- 3. USER & SELLER REPORTS
-- ===========================
-- Top Sellers Report: Users with most sold items
SELECT
profiles.id,
profiles.full_name,
profiles.location,
COUNT(listings.id) as total_listings,
COUNT(CASE WHEN listings.status = 'sold' THEN 1 END) as items_sold,
SUM(listings.price) as total_sales_value
FROM profiles
LEFT JOIN listings ON profiles.id = listings.user_id
GROUP BY profiles.id, profiles.full_name, profiles.location
HAVING COUNT(listings.id) > 0
ORDER BY items_sold DESC
LIMIT 10;
-- Active Sellers Report
SELECT
profiles.id,
profiles.full_name,
profiles.location,
COUNT(listings.id) as active_listings,
AVG(listings.price) as avg_listing_price
FROM profiles
LEFT JOIN listings ON profiles.id = listings.user_id
AND listings.status = 'active'
GROUP BY profiles.id, profiles.full_name, profiles.location
HAVING COUNT(listings.id) > 0
ORDER BY COUNT(listings.id) DESC;
-- ===========================
-- 4. CUSTOMER & PURCHASE REPORTS
-- ===========================
-- Top Buyers Report
SELECT
carts.user_id,
profiles.full_name,
COUNT(DISTINCT carts.listing_id) as items_purchased,
SUM(listings.price * carts.quantity) as total_spent,
AVG(listings.price) as avg_item_price
FROM carts
INNER JOIN listings ON carts.listing_id = listings.id
INNER JOIN profiles ON carts.user_id = profiles.id
GROUP BY carts.user_id, profiles.full_name
ORDER BY total_spent DESC
LIMIT 10;
-- Purchase Frequency Report
SELECT
carts.user_id,
profiles.full_name,
COUNT(*) as purchase_count,
COUNT(DISTINCT DATE(carts.created_at)) as days_active
FROM carts
INNER JOIN profiles ON carts.user_id = profiles.id
GROUP BY carts.user_id, profiles.full_name
ORDER BY purchase_count DESC;
-- ===========================
-- 5. CART & INVENTORY HEALTH
-- ===========================
-- Current Cart Status: Items in active carts
SELECT
COUNT(*) as items_in_carts,
COUNT(DISTINCT user_id) as users_with_carts,
SUM(quantity) as total_quantity_in_carts,
SUM(listings.price * carts.quantity) as total_cart_value
FROM carts
INNER JOIN listings ON carts.listing_id = listings.id
WHERE listings.status = 'active';
-- Cart Abandonment Insights: Old carts not yet checked out
SELECT
carts.user_id,
profiles.full_name,
COUNT(carts.id) as items_in_cart,
SUM(listings.price * carts.quantity) as potential_sale_value,
MAX(carts.created_at) as last_updated
FROM carts
INNER JOIN listings ON carts.listing_id = listings.id
INNER JOIN profiles ON carts.user_id = profiles.id
WHERE listings.status = 'active'
AND carts.created_at < NOW() - INTERVAL '7 days'
GROUP BY carts.user_id, profiles.full_name
ORDER BY potential_sale_value DESC;
-- ===========================
-- 6. DATA INTEGRITY & CONSTRAINTS TESTS
-- ===========================
-- Foreign Key Integrity Check: Carts referencing non-existent listings
SELECT
carts.id,
carts.listing_id,
carts.user_id
FROM carts
WHERE carts.listing_id NOT IN (SELECT id FROM listings)
OR carts.user_id NOT IN (SELECT id FROM profiles);
-- Foreign Key Integrity Check: Listings with non-existent users
SELECT
listings.id,
listings.user_id
FROM listings
WHERE listings.user_id NOT IN (SELECT id FROM profiles);
-- Unique Constraint Check: Duplicate cart items (should be 0)
SELECT
user_id,
listing_id,
COUNT(*) as duplicate_count
FROM carts
GROUP BY user_id, listing_id
HAVING COUNT(*) > 1;
-- Price Validation: Items with invalid prices (negative or zero)
SELECT
id,
title,
price,
category
FROM listings
WHERE price <= 0;
-- Quantity Validation: Cart items with invalid quantities
SELECT
id,
user_id,
listing_id,
quantity
FROM carts
WHERE quantity <= 0;
-- ===========================
-- 7. MARKETPLACE HEALTH METRICS
-- ===========================
-- Marketplace Overview Dashboard
SELECT
(SELECT COUNT(*) FROM profiles) as total_users,
(SELECT COUNT(*) FROM listings WHERE status = 'active') as active_listings,
(SELECT COUNT(*) FROM listings WHERE status = 'sold') as sold_items,
(SELECT AVG(price) FROM listings WHERE status = 'active') as avg_listing_price,
(SELECT COUNT(DISTINCT user_id) FROM carts) as users_with_carts,
(SELECT SUM(price * quantity) FROM carts INNER JOIN listings ON carts.listing_id = listings.id) as total_cart_value;
-- Category Performance Metrics
SELECT
listings.category,
COUNT(*) as total_listings,
COUNT(CASE WHEN listings.status = 'sold' THEN 1 END) as sold_count,
COUNT(CASE WHEN listings.status = 'active' THEN 1 END) as active_count,
ROUND(100.0 * COUNT(CASE WHEN listings.status = 'sold' THEN 1 END) / NULLIF(COUNT(*), 0), 2) as sell_through_rate,
AVG(CASE WHEN listings.status = 'active' THEN listings.price END) as avg_active_price
FROM listings
GROUP BY listings.category
ORDER BY active_count DESC;
-- Geographic Distribution (by seller location)
SELECT
location,
COUNT(*) as sellers,
COUNT(DISTINCT user_id) as unique_sellers,
AVG(price) as avg_listing_price,
SUM(CASE WHEN status = 'sold' THEN 1 ELSE 0 END) as sold_items
FROM listings
GROUP BY location
ORDER BY sellers DESC;
